Output 17061650bdbd9ae6553c83495f29624552033295a76454458341ebd63a6ef2f1:0

value
3355276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e3ff0f74045234e3f4a12032c75433aa6cbe5b6 OP_EQUAL
address
38pmEDwwDKPbgdb99vut5DTC5Uw8KEsc85
transaction
17061650bdbd9ae6553c83495f29624552033295a76454458341ebd63a6ef2f1
spent
true